Background

Statistical Process Control (SPC) as one of the most important tools in the toolkit of companies aiming for Zero Defect. Users of machine tools require that machines be not only reliable and productive but also expect them to achieve a high degree of Process Capability with consistent precision and accuracy. During regular working of a machine, change in variables result in processes producing rejections. This is a major challenge for production engineers and a challenge that Process Engineers, Production Engineers, Tool suppliers, Machine Tool builders & Maintenance Engineers must address jointly. The norm today is to monitor ppm levels rather than percentage defectives. Understanding and deploying Process Capability to not just to meet the customers’ requirements but also minimizing internal rejections to be cost competitive. To achieve this Basics of Process Capability is the foundation on which a company’s quality system is based.
